Can't send email through craigslist - Windows Mail problem

Hello,

Here's the error message I am receiving:

The host 'smtp.gmail.net.om' could not be found. Please verify that you have
entered the server name correctly.
Subject 'Bose Quiet Comfort 2 Headphones - Brand New - $225 (Parker, CO)',
Account: 'Gmail', Server: 'smtp.gmail.net.om', Protocol: SMTP, Port: 25,
Secure(SSL): No, Socket Error: 11001, Error Number: 0x800CCC0D

First of all, I have Vista Premium Home and am currently using Windows Mail.
I have recently downloaded Windows Live Mail because I have Norton - should
I set Windows Live Mail as my default email program (I also have active Gmail
and Hotmail accounts that need to be properly put into Window Mail or Windows
Live Mail)?

I need to know what to put in the blanks when I go to Tools, Accounts, then
select the proper account, then hit Properties and then hit the Servers tab.
For the Gmail (default) I have:

My incoming mail server is a 'IMAP' server
Incoming mail (IMAP) : imap.gmail.com
Outgoing mail (SMTP) : smtp.gmail.com

and for Hotmail account I have:

My incoming mail server is a 'POP3' server
Incoming mail (POP3) : pop3.hotmail.com
Outgoing mail (SMTP) : smtp.hotmail.com


Also, I don't have any one specific Internet Service Provider. I go to
places where I can get the Internet signal free, 'hotzones'.

Re: Can't send email through craigslist - Windows Mail problem

Where did you get the server name smtp.gmail.net.om?
It's not correct. Did you really want to use Gmail's IMAP option
rather than POP? If so, follow these directions:
http://mail.google.com/support/bin/a...n&answer=75725
http://mail.google.com/support/bin/a...y?answer=77695
http://mail.google.com/support/bin/a...y?answer=77696

Hotmail does not have POP access unless you pay extra for
Hotmail Plus. However, you can upgrade your Windows Mail to
Windows Live Mail, which does accommodate free Hotmail accounts
as well as POP and IMAP accounts:
http://get.live.com/wlmail/overview

If you are using a wireless connection, you often need to avoid using
any connection method that uses port 25. Connections to this port
are often blocked if they cross from one internet provider's equipment
to another's before they reach the server. This is intended to cause
problems for spammers, but often causes problems for others as well.
Just trying all the ports is a very slow way to find a better one, though,
since there are about 65,000 ports available and only a few are likely
to accept outgoing mail.
